What Is a Coffee Maker Hot Plate?

A coffee maker hot plate, often referred to as a warming plate or heating element, is a crucial component found at the base of most coffee makers. Its primary function is to keep brewed coffee warm after it has been brewed. This heated surface is typically made of metal, such as stainless steel or aluminium. It is designed to evenly distribute heat to the coffee pot or carafe placed on top of it.

The hot plate serves the essential purpose of maintaining the temperature of the brewed coffee, ensuring that it remains hot and flavorful for an extended period. Some coffee makers even offer the option to regulate the temperature of the hot plate, allowing users to customize tcoffee’sfee’s warmth to their preference.

What is Rust On the Coffee Maker Hot Plate?

Rust on a coffee maker hot plate refers to the reddish-brown corrosion that can develop on the metal surface of the heating element due to exposure to moisture, oxygen, and sometimes coffee residue. This occurrence is primarily caused by theplate’sate’s exposure to water, whether from spills during brewing or cleaning or simply from the humid environment in a kitchen.

The effects of rust on a coffee maker hot plate can be aesthetic and functional. Aesthetically, it can make your coffee maker look unsightly and unhygienic. But more importantly, rust can have detrimental consequences.

Firstly, it can negatively impact the taste of your coffee. As rust forms and flakes off, it can mix with the brewed coffee, imparting a metallic and unpleasant taste. This ruins the flavour and can be harmful if ingested over time.

Secondly, rust can affect the functionality of your coffee maker. It can compromise the even heat distribution, leading to uneven brewing and potentially damaging the heating element. In severe cases, rust may weaken the hot plate, causing it to break or malfunction, rendering your coffee maker unusable.

Rust on a coffee maker hot plate is not merely a cosmetic concern; it can have severe consequences for both the taste of your coffee and the longevity of your appliance. Preventive maintenance, such as regular cleaning and rust prevention techniques, is essential to ensure your coffee maker remains rust-free and in optimal working condition.

Bar Keepers Friend Powdered Cleanser

Bar Keepers Friend Powdered Cleanser is an excellent choice for removing rust from your coffee maker hot plHere’sere’s a step-by-step process:

  • Sprinkle the Powder: Start by sprinkling Bar Keepers Friend Powdered Cleanser directly onto the rusty areas of your coffee maker hot plate. Ensure that the affected spots are well-covered.
  • Create a Paste: Add a small amount of water to the powdered cleanser to create a thick, paste-like consistency. This paste will adhere to the rust stains and effectively remove them.
  • Gentle Scrubbing: Gently scrub the rust stains with the paste using a soft brush or sponge. Apply light pressure and use circular motions to work on the affected areas. Continue until the rust stains begin to lift.
  • Rinse Thoroughly: Rinse the hot plate thoroughly with clean water after successfully removing the rust. Make sure no cleanser residue remains.
  • Dry Completely: To prevent the formation of new rust, ensure the hot plate is completely dry before reattaching it to your coffee maker.

By following these steps with Bar Keepers Friend Powdered Cleanser, you can effectively eliminate rust from your coffee maker hot plate, keeping it in top-notch condition for brewing your favourite coffee.

FAQ

How do I know if my comaker’sker’s hot plate has rusted?

Rust on a hot plate often appears as reddish-brown or orange spots. If you notice these discolourations or rough patches on your comaker’sker’s hot plit’s it’s likely to rust.

Can I still use my coffee maker if the hot plate has rust?

A coffee maker with a rusty hot plate is not recommended. Rust can affect the taste of your coffee and may pose health riIt’s It’s best to clean or remove the rust before using the coffee maker again.

How can I remove rust from the hot plate of my coffee maker?

To remove rust from a comaker’sker’s hot plate, use baking soda and water, a vinegar solution, or a commercial rust remover. Scrub the affected area gently with a soft cloth or a non-abrasive sponge until the rust is gone.

Are there any preventive measures to avoid rust on the coffee maker hot plate?

To prevent rust on your comaker’sker’s hot plate, ensure it stays dry and clean after each use. Wipe off spilt coffee or water immediately, and store the coffee maker in a dry place. Regular cleaning and maintenance can also help prevent rust.

Is it safe to use chemical rust removers on the hot plate of my coffee maker?

While using commercial rust removers on a comaker’sker’s hot plate is generally safe, followmanufacturer’srer’s instructions carefully. Rinse the hot plate thoroughly after using any chemical product to ensure no residue is left behind that could affect the taste of your coffee or pose a health risk. Consider using natural methods like vinegar or baking soda as safer alternatives.
